Hello and welcome to Brindlemoor Tower. A quick note for new starters: the quiet room on the ninth floor is available to all staff for focused work or rest. Please keep conversations outside, silence your devices, and tidy the space when leaving. Bookings are not required, but please limit visits to one hour. The door is kept locked, so use the code below.

badge for hahog-kajop: bdg-OOCJJ-0

RUNBOOK 7.3 — Payslips, Marrow Creek Yard

Marrow Creek has no printer, so payslips are printed at the Delton hub each fortnight and sent out sealed. Shift lead checks the envelope count against the roster before release. Transport is handled by Fenwick Runners on the Thursday loop. At hand-over, the shift lead must relay the following instruction to the courier:

drop instructions, yafof-kajeg: the zorvan ralath courier leaves the rusath pelox julael ledger at gate 3126 under passcode 490256

Handover — queue migration (Drossel)

We're replacing the homegrown job queue in Drossel with Spoolhaven. Producers are already dual-writing; consumers cut over next sprint. Old queue tables stay read-only for thirty days, then drop. Watch for duplicate delivery during the overlap — dedupe by job fingerprint. The Spoolhaven worker pool reads its settings at boot, listed below for your first deploy.

deployment values, badug-yadup:
[aldmir]
port = 4000
region = west-1
host = aldmir.halixlabs.example
team = kelax
timeout_ms = 2000
retries = 5

Welcome aboard! Quick primer on payment retries at Vexley: every retry of a charge against the Orbram gateway must reuse the original idempotency key, or you'll double-charge someone and ruin everyone's week. Keys are minted by the tollgate service and stored in Redis for 48 hours. If you're setting up a local environment, copy the sample .env, then add the gateway signing secret on the line right below this one.

sealed setting: LEDGER_TOKEN20=6148d35bbb480b0ab79e